首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取http://hostname/swagger.json失败

获取"http://hostname/swagger.json"失败是指在访问指定的URL地址时出现了错误,无法成功获取到swagger.json文件。swagger.json是一种用于描述和定义RESTful API的标准格式文件,包含了API的信息、结构、路径、参数等详细内容。

可能导致获取swagger.json失败的原因有多种,下面我列举一些可能的原因及解决方案:

  1. 网络连接问题:首先需要确保网络连接正常,尝试访问其他网址验证网络是否正常工作。如果网络连接有问题,可以尝试重新连接网络或联系网络管理员解决。
  2. URL地址错误:请检查URL地址是否正确,确认"hostname"部分是否被正确替换为实际的主机名或IP地址。同时,也要确保该地址对应的API服务已经正确部署和启动。
  3. 授权认证问题:有些API可能需要进行授权认证才能访问,如果swagger.json文件受到访问权限的限制,需要提供正确的认证信息才能获取到文件。请检查是否需要提供有效的认证令牌或API密钥。
  4. 服务端故障:如果服务端出现了故障或者暂时不可用,可能导致无法获取swagger.json文件。可以联系服务端的运维人员或开发人员确认服务状态,并等待问题解决后再次尝试获取。
  5. 防火墙或代理问题:有些网络环境中可能存在防火墙或代理服务器,这些设备可能会阻止或干扰对swagger.json文件的访问。可以尝试关闭防火墙或配置代理服务器,或者联系网络管理员了解是否有相关限制。

总结一下,获取"http://hostname/swagger.json"失败可能是由于网络连接问题、URL地址错误、授权认证问题、服务端故障或防火墙代理等原因导致的。根据具体情况,可以尝试检查网络连接、确认URL地址是否正确、提供正确的授权认证信息、联系服务端维护人员解决问题,或者了解网络环境中是否存在防火墙代理等限制。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券